Hi All,

I'm doing an initial full duplicity backup to rsync.net and I'm seeing some strange delays -- "pauses", if you will -- when uploading the difftar.gpg files.  Check out the timestamps of volume 3, 4, 5, and 6:

-rw-------  1 3595  3595  26186270 Jun  1 12:08 duplicity-full.2010-06-01T08:
00:57-04:00.vol3.difftar.gpg
-rw-------  1 3595  3595  26231521 Jun  1 12:10 duplicity-full.2010-06-01T08:00:57-04:00.vol4.difftar.gpg

-rw-------  1 3595  3595  26193770 Jun  1 14:13 duplicity-full.2010-06-01T08:00:57-04:00.vol5.difftar.gpg
-rw-------  1 3595  3595  26229977 Jun  1 14:15 duplicity-full.2010-06-01T08:00:57-04:00.vol6.difftar.gpg


This pattern recurs every few hours, where I'll get good transfer of a few difftar.gpg files (order of two or three minutes to upload per file), then a long 2+ hour "pause" between uploads when the duplicity process is ostensibly still running on my machine with no errors.  After the pause, uploads continue for a while until another "pause" happens.

Can anyone explain this?  rsync.net claims they know of no issues with their network / machines.
